ENYO

Description: Enyo is an open source JavaScript application framework developed by Hewlett Packard Enterprise for building cross-platform web applications. It utilizes modern web standards and provides structure, tools, and libraries for rapidly developing apps that can run on phones, tablets, and desktop browsers.

Polymer

Description: Polymer is an open-source JavaScript library for building web applications using Web Components. It allows developers to create custom, reusable HTML elements with encapsulated functionality and styles.

Pros & Cons Analysis

ENYO
ENYO
Pros
  • Good for building cross-platform web apps
  • Lightweight and fast
  • Open source with active community
  • Supports latest web standards
  • Good documentation
Cons
  • Less flexible compared to other frameworks
  • Limited ecosystem of plugins/addons
  • Not as popular as React, Angular, etc.
Polymer
Polymer
Pros
  • Good documentation
  • Large community support
  • Performance optimizations
  • Simplifies web component development
  • Encapsulation promotes reusability
  • Lightweight library
Cons
  • Steep learning curve
  • Limited IE11 support
  • Upgrade issues between major versions
  • Not ideal for very large applications
  • Some browser inconsistencies
